Is China warmer or hotter than Victorville, California?

On average across the year, no, China is not hotter than Victorville, California . China has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F and Victorville,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F.

China's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is not hotter than Victorville, California's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 39°C/102°F).

Is China colder or cooler than Victorville, California?

On average across the year, yes, China is colder than Victorville, California . China has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F and Victorville, California has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.



China's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-4°C/25°F, which is colder than Victorville, California's coldest month (December, with an average minimum temperature of 2°C/36°F).

Does China have more rain than Victorville, California?

On average across the year, yes, China has more rain than Victorville, California. China has an average annual rainfall of 613mm and Victorville, California has an average annual rainfall of 112mm.

China's wettest month is July, with an average monthly rainfall of 107mm, which is wetter than Victorville, California's wettest month (January, with an average monthly rainfall of 20mm).
